* Not available - Not in print at this time *Annotation: While researching the Arctic for a school project, Robin learns that something is melting the glaciers and it's not just global warming! With Batman's help, Robin discovers that eco-terrorist Ra's al Ghul is behind the polar heat wave. To prevent an environmental disaster, the Dynamic Duo must brave the icy tundra and stop his evil plan.

Contributor Bio(s): Greenberger, Robert: - Robert Greenberger began his career at Starlog Press. He then joined DC Comics as an assistant editor, and eventually became Manager of Editorial Operations. In 2000, Bob became a Producer at Gist Communications, but then returned to comics in 2001 as Marvel's Director of Publishing Operations. In 2002, he went back to DC Comics as a Senior Editor in its collected editions department. Bob joined Weekly World News as Managing Editor until its end in 2007. Since then, he has been a fulltime freelance writer and editor. Bob has written numerous Star Trek novels and many short works of fiction, including last year's The Essential Batman Encyclopedia, and his new book Batman Vault will be published in the near future.
